Right to strike10

Suspension of a strike

  1. The responsibility for suspending a strike should not lie with the Government, but with an independent body which has the confidence of all parties concerned.

  1. A provision which allows the Government to suspend a strike and impose compulsory arbitration on the grounds of national security or public health is not in itself contrary to freedom of association principles as long as it is implemented in good faith and in accordance with the ordinary meaning of the terms national security and public health.
